Хук потока проверки подлинности Azure AD - PullRequest
0 голосов
/ 28 июня 2019

Я ищу способ вызвать API (или запустить приложение функции или что-то еще), как только пользователи успешно аутентифицируются, чтобы использовать одно из моих приложений, которое использует Azure AD.

У меня есть группа приложений, которые используют Azure AD для проверки подлинности.Все эти приложения используют один и тот же API для сбора / управления базой данных для профиля пользователя.Эта база данных будет иметь историю пользователей по приложениям, предпочтениям и т. Д. Пользователи могут начать с любого приложения.

Так что, если пользователь входит в одно из этих приложений и успешно проходит аутентификацию, я хотел бы вызвать API профиля пользователя, чтобы проверить,пользователь существует, если не создает пользователя, чтобы другие приложения могли начать обновление.Есть ли способ сделать это автоматически после проверки подлинности Azure, не выполняя каждый из этих вызовов API?

Один вариант, о котором я могу подумать, - использовать другого провайдера oAuth / Open ID Connect, например IdentityServer , но это последнее средство, так как это будет излишним на данном этапе.

Любая помощь приветствуется.

...